Default Propagation of endangered species

Just read a story in the 2/11 AOS magazine of a couple in China propagating rare an endangered species like Paphiopedilum and Cypripedium. Their reason for this is to protect the wild grown plants. Their theory is if they are available for purchase that the demand for poaching will drop. Being that I love searching for wild endangered orchids, this article hit home. I have always felt that their is Conservation in Propagation and encourage this practice.

Just would like to hear others thoughts on this subject.
